Commit Graph

41 Commits

Author SHA1 Message Date
Mohamed Marrouchi
988141f5a2 fix: logger ctx 2025-01-27 10:46:40 +01:00
Med Marrouchi
9c0a358977
Merge pull request #589 from Hexastack/feat/refactor-attachment-helper
Some checks are pending
Build and Push Docker API Image / build-and-push (push) Waiting to run
Build and Push Docker Base Image / build-and-push (push) Waiting to run
Build and Push Docker UI Image / build-and-push (push) Waiting to run
feat: refactor attachment storage to use helpers
2025-01-20 19:01:45 +01:00
Mohamed Marrouchi
6a4746dccd fix: apply review feedback 2025-01-20 11:58:29 +01:00
Med Marrouchi
854cfd856f
Merge pull request #579 from Hexastack/576-issue---refactor-updateone-logic-to-centralize-logs
Some checks are pending
Build and Push Docker API Image / build-and-push (push) Waiting to run
Build and Push Docker Base Image / build-and-push (push) Waiting to run
Build and Push Docker UI Image / build-and-push (push) Waiting to run
update(api): centralize updateOne error handling logic
2025-01-20 10:24:48 +01:00
Mohamed Marrouchi
81aed2e5db feat: refactor attachment storage to use helpers 2025-01-20 09:59:03 +01:00
Mohamed Marrouchi
b74c4a4e3a fix: migration 2025-01-17 17:50:35 +01:00
yassinedorbozgithub
6c75e6df4a refactor(api): Refactor updateOne logic 2025-01-16 18:47:25 +01:00
Mohamed Marrouchi
359049ff3d refactor: use enums 2025-01-16 17:41:30 +01:00
Mohamed Marrouchi
c27f37a6e6 feat: rename enum instead of string 2025-01-16 10:14:50 +01:00
Mohamed Marrouchi
3f9dd692bf refactor: rename context to resourceRef 2025-01-16 08:36:21 +01:00
Mohamed Marrouchi
505cd247a1 feat: add the access attribute 2025-01-16 06:46:41 +01:00
Mohamed Marrouchi
0b4a1085ec fix: minor 2025-01-15 19:05:28 +01:00
Mohamed Marrouchi
bdf1763503 refactor: rename owner to createdBy 2025-01-15 18:05:57 +01:00
Mohamed Marrouchi
90aad93356 fix: update migration to populate the message attachments with extra attributes 2025-01-15 18:05:57 +01:00
Mohamed Marrouchi
e859cf1930 feat: add migration to populate block attachment new attributes 2025-01-15 18:05:23 +01:00
Mohamed Marrouchi
e8c917affd feat: migrate setting attachments 2025-01-15 18:05:23 +01:00
Mohamed Marrouchi
65fad2f9e6 feat: update migration to populate user avatar attachments 2025-01-15 18:05:23 +01:00
Mohamed Marrouchi
9e96055a55 feat: update migration to populate subscriber avatar attachments 2025-01-15 18:05:23 +01:00
yassinedorbozgithub
b4006f591c fix: upatate migration script 2025-01-15 10:40:26 +01:00
yassinedorbozgithub
ff4577d125 Merge branch '545-issue-chat-module-strictnullchecks-issues' into 562-issue-strict-null-check 2025-01-14 20:33:41 +01:00
yassinedorbozgithub
d2223d6bfd feat: implement strict null check 2025-01-13 20:10:19 +01:00
Mohamed Marrouchi
d7cb39f9f4 fix: message attachment id 2025-01-11 11:14:16 +01:00
Mohamed Marrouchi
0567804081 feat: add migration for content and block attachments 2025-01-09 20:15:33 +01:00
Mohamed Marrouchi
c5440a949e feat: add migration for attachment blocks 2025-01-09 18:31:46 +01:00
Mohamed Marrouchi
1ea0ce2a7f fix: subscriber avatar + update migration 2025-01-07 16:55:33 +01:00
Mohamed Marrouchi
d1e9214128 fix: move users avatars under the new folder 2025-01-07 16:55:33 +01:00
Mohamed Marrouchi
e16660a0a0 fix: avatar dir 2025-01-07 16:55:33 +01:00
Mohamed Marrouchi
e2c81a9618 feat: update DB schema to use subscriber.avatar 2025-01-07 16:55:33 +01:00
Mohamed Marrouchi
4058743de4 test: fix unit tests 2025-01-06 10:46:23 +01:00
Mohamed Marrouchi
b0f997eccd fix: minor adjustment 2025-01-06 10:29:26 +01:00
Mohamed Marrouchi
20439fab92 fix: minor regex fix 2025-01-05 22:29:04 +01:00
Mohamed Marrouchi
51d7650d08 fix: minor 2025-01-05 22:26:45 +01:00
Mohamed Marrouchi
ef788591bf feat: add metadata repo + seeder 2025-01-05 21:51:29 +01:00
Mohamed Marrouchi
923a34c3e4 test: add unit tests 2025-01-05 11:30:57 +01:00
Mohamed Marrouchi
252857fbf7 feat: add compodoc + enforce typing 2025-01-05 10:14:39 +01:00
Mohamed Marrouchi
652ca78120 fix: apply multiple fixes 2025-01-05 09:29:36 +01:00
yassinedorbozgithub
e0d2388e95 fix: unhance migration logic 2025-01-04 10:00:29 +01:00
yassinedorbozgithub
a1765b647b fix: migration and db version logic 2025-01-03 16:39:55 +01:00
Mohamed Marrouchi
c94ec95599 fix: env vars 2025-01-03 07:59:10 +01:00
Mohamed Marrouchi
92bec65862 feat: add metadata collection to store the db version 2025-01-02 18:55:05 +01:00
Mohamed Marrouchi
de2177d1bd feat: add migration module and cli 2025-01-02 16:03:06 +01:00